Jazz Studies Sophomore Qualifying Examination

At the end of the sophomore year, the Jazz Studies major is expected to take the Sophomore Qualifying Examination. This is a performance examination. Below is a list of criteria expected for this exam.
  • Scales & Derivative Modes
    • Major & Minor
    • Major-based Modes & Melodic Minor-based Modes
  • 24 Jazz Standards (Designated by Jazz Faculty. Will only perform 1 or 2 during exam.)
    • Varied Styles
    • Memorize
      • Melody
      • Harmony
      • Improvisation
    • Standard Key
    • Capability to perform with or without accompaniment.
  • Knowledge of Jazz history and players with emphasis on performers of the related applied instrument.
  • One classical piece from the standard repertoire. Designated by the major applied professor.
